I have two quick feature requests for eximstats.  Has anybody written support 
for XML output from eximstats?  Normally I don't like XML but I can see a 
very valid case for it here, as output could be converted to many other 
formats (txt, pdf, xhtml) quite easily using XSLT.  If nobody else has 
written this I could most likely attempt it, time allowing, as it doesn't 
seem too difficult to do.

The second feature that would be nice would be to extend the -pattern switch.  
If eximstats could count the number of different values that are part of a 
regex group, it would be very useful for my logs.  An example follows.

My log line contains: 

2005-08-20 17:21:52 .. rejected RCPT ..: [DNSBL] dnsbl/bl.spamcop.net

The custom message shows that it was rejected by bl.spamcop.net.  I can get 
eximstats to show the number of rejected messages using:

# eximstats -pattern 'Rejected due to DNS lists' '/\[DNSBL\]/

However, it would be nice if I could count how many were rejected because of 
each list, e.g.:

# eximstats -pattern 'Rejected due to DNS lists' '/\[DNSBL\] 
dnsbl\/([a-zA-Z\.])/'

(Obviously not the best regex for the job, if indeed it would even work)

eximstats could then output:

Rejected due to DNS lists
-------------------------

    101   bl.spamcop.net
     14    spammy.example.com

I feel this could extend the usefulness of eximstats for me quite extensively.  
I don't know how well it would work with the -merge option, indeed I don't 
even know if -pattern output works with -merge (but I assume that would be 
trivial to code and therefore does work).
